Warning Signs You Need Drywall Water Damage Repair

Catching water damage early can save you a significant amount of money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Look out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

You notice a persistent, unpleasant smell in your home, especially after rain or when you turn on the air conditioning. This could show hidden water damage or mold growth.

Warped or Buckled Drywall

You see drywall that’s warped, buckled, or sagging in areas where water damage is likely to occur, such as near windows or pipes. This could be a sign of more extensive damage beneath the surface.

Visible Water Stains or Leaks

You spot water stains or leaks on your ceiling, walls, or floors. These can be signs of a larger issue, such as a cracked pipe or a roof leak.

Increased Energy Bills

You notice a spike in your energy bills which could show that your home is losing heat or air due to hidden water damage or insulation issues.

Warping or Cracking of Baseboards

You see baseboards that are warped or cracked which can be a sign of a more extensive issue with the surrounding drywall or subfloor.

Musty-Feeling Walls or Ceilings

You feel a musty or damp texture on your walls or ceiling, which could show the presence of mold or hidden water damage.

Drywall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ak under kitchen sink Yes No If you catch it quickly and have the necessary materials, a small leak is a DIY-friendly repair.
Significant water damage from a burst pipe No Yes With the potential for extensive damage and health risks, it’s best to call a professional to handle the situation.
Water stains on ceiling from a leaky roof No Yes Roof leaks need specialized equipment and expertise to safely repair and prevent further damage.
Localized water damage from a burst washing machine hose Maybe No If you have the necessary materials and can safely access the area, a localized water damage repair might be a DIY-friendly project. But, be cautious not to underestimate the extent of the damage.
Hidden water damage behind walls or ceilings No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to safely and effectively repair and prevent further issues.

If you’re unsure whether to tackle a drywall water damage repair project yourself or call a professional, it’s always best to err on the side of caution. Remember, water damage can lead to costly repairs and health issues if left untreated.

Drywall Water Damage Repair Cost In Doraville, GA

The cost of drywall water damage repair in Doraville, GA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ners might face: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small drywall repair (less than 10 sq. Ft.) $500 – $1,500 Size of the affected area, type of drywall, and labor costs.
Medium drywall repair (10-50 sq. Ft.) $1,500 – $5,000 Size of the affected area, type of drywall, labor costs, and equipment rental fees.
Large drywall repair (50-100 sq. Ft.) $5,000 – $10,000 Size of the affected area, type of drywall, labor costs, equipment rental fees, and potential for more repairs.
Full-home drywall repair (over 100 sq. Ft.) $10,000 – $20,000 Size of the affected area, type of drywall, labor costs, equipment rental fees, and potential for more repairs.

Do I need to replace all the drywall or can it be repaired?

It depends on the extent of the damage and the type of drywall. In some cases, we can simply repair the damaged area, while in other situations, it may be necessary to replace the entire section of drywall. Our team will assess the damage and recommend the best course of action.
